9,13,43,55 what is the mean absolute deviate (MAD) of their ages

Answers

The mean absolute deviation (MAD) of their ages is 19 and this can be determined by using the formula of mean absolute deviation.

Given :

Ages - 9 , 13 , 43 , 55

The meanabsolute deviation is given by the formula:

\rm MAD = (1)/(n)\sum^(n)_(i=1)|x_i-m(X)|

where n is the total number of data values, x_i is the data value in the set, and m(X) is the average value of the data set.

So, to find MAD first evaluate the value of m(x).

\rm m(X) = (9+13+43+55)/(4)

m(X) = 30

Now, the MAD of their ages is:

\rm MAD = (|9-30|+|13-30|+|43-30|+|55-30|)/(4)

\rm MAD=(21+17+13+25)/(4)

MAD = 19

So, the mean absolute deviation (MAD) of their ages is 19.

Answer:

The mean absolute deviation of this data \{9,13,43,55\} is MAD =19.

Step-by-step explanation:

The mean absolute deviation (MAD) of a dataset is the average distance between each data point and the mean. It gives us an idea about the variability in a dataset.

The steps to find the MAD include:

  1. find the mean (average)
  2. find the difference between each data value and the mean
  3. take the absolute value of each difference
  4. find the mean (average) of these differences

To find the mean absolute deviation of this data \{9,13,43,55\} you must

Step 1: Calculate the mean.

\:mean=\bar{x}= (9+13+43+55)/(4) =(120)/(4)=30

Step 2: Calculate the distance between each data point and the mean and take the absolute value of each difference.

|9-30|=21\n|13-30|=17\n|43-30|=13\n|55-30|=25

Step 3: Add the distances together.

21+17+13+25=76

Step 4: Divide the sum by the number of data points.

MAD = (76)/(4) =19

From a random sample of 41 teens, it is found that on average they spend 43.1 hours each week online with a population standard deviation of 5.91 hours. What is the 90% confidence interval for the amount of time they spend online each week?

Answers

Answer:

Step-by-step explanation:

We want to determine a 90% confidence interval for the mean amount of time that teens spend online each week.

Number of sample, n = 41

Mean, u = 43.1 hours

Standard deviation, s = 5.91 hours

For a confidence level of 90%, the corresponding z value is 1.645. This is determined from the normal distribution table.

We will apply the formula

Confidence interval

= mean +/- z ×standard deviation/√n

It becomes

43.1 ± 1.645 × 5.91/√41

= 43.1 ± 1.645 × 0.923

= 43.1 ± 1.52

The lower end of the confidence interval is 43.1 - 1.52 =41.58

The upper end of the confidence interval is 43.1 + 1.52 =44.62

Therefore, with 90% confidence interval, the mean amount of time that teens spend online each week is between 41.58 and 44.62
